The Benefits of Multi-channel eCommerce

Selling your stuff in more than one place? That's multi-channel eCommerce, and it’s a game-changer. Imagine not just having one shop but multiple hotspots where customers can find your goodies.


First off, it’s about reaching more eyes. You’re not relying on a single spot; you’re everywhere—online marketplaces, social media, your own website—casting a wider net for customers.


But wait, there’s more! It’s about convenience—for both you and your buyers. People have their fave places to shop. Some love scrolling through Insta, while others trust big marketplaces like Amazon. Being in those spots means more chances for sales.


Then there’s flexibility. If one platform’s having a slow day, no worries! Others might be booming. It’s like having multiple doors to your store. If one’s crowded, customers can come through another.


It’s not just about sales; it’s about building trust too. Seeing your products in different places gives customers confidence. They think, “Hey, this must be legit if it’s all over!”


In a nutshell, multi-channel eCommerce isn’t just about selling in many places—it’s about being where your customers are, making it easier for them to find you and buy from you.
